EBITDA ‡ FCF – Sam’s comments about how you can’t calculate ROI based on EBITDA when it’s a capital expenditure type business sounds like one of my Myths of Business Valuation: Using EBITDA in a capital-intensive business will burn the buyer. You must use free cashflow to truly calculate ROI.
